Must haves:
• Hands on experience with Test Automation using JavaScript (JavaScript experience is must) • Experience creating test automation frameworks independently (Preferred – WebdriverIO)
• Experience creating automation tests for front end applications and APIs • Experience working with cross browser testing tools like Browserstack
- Experience in any Server side & Client side testing tools
- Key Technical Skills – In depth understanding of JavaScript, Webdriver-IO, Node.js, MOCHA and Cypress
• Quality engineering outlook to delivery, end to end testing, exploratory testing • Experience working in an agile based feature teams
- Experience working with source control tools (Butbucket, Github) and understanding branching strategies and use of git
- Expertise in industry standard testing tools like ALM, JIRA, Confluence etc Good to have:
• Experience creating with CI / CD pipelines (Jenkins) • Understanding of linux, docker
- Experience with accessibility testing (manual and automation)
• Understanding of TypeScript • Good to have an understanding of API knowledge